Sir Patrick Stewart: Britain's Newest Knight

Actor Patrick Stewart of Star Trek: The Next Generation and X-Men fame has been knighted at Buckingham Palace. I'm quite happy for him, but I just hope that "Make it Sir!" doesn't turn into a meme now. [BBC]


Can someone please explain to me the Sir/Knighting process. Are there any benefits or is this just a tradition?